网站建设的一般流程是怎样的?从需求分析到上线具体包括哪些步骤?
2025-12-31
# 网站建设的一般流程
网站建设是一个系统化的过程,涉及从需求分析到网站上线的多个环节。为了确保网站能够满足用户需求、具备良好的性能和体验,整个过程需要认真规划和执行。本文将详细介绍网站建设的一般流程,包括各个步骤和注意事项。
## 一、需求分析
### 1. 确定目标
在网站建设的初期,首先需要明确网站的目标。是为了展示企业形象、提供在线服务、还是进行电子商务?明确目标有助于后续的设计和开发。
### 2. 目标用户分析
了解目标用户的特征和需求是非常重要的。可以通过问卷调查、访谈等方式收集用户反馈,分析用户的行为习惯、兴趣爱好和使用需求。
### 3. 竞品分析
对竞争对手的网站进行分析,了解其优缺点,学习成功的经验,避免重复其错误。这一过程可以帮助你找到市场的空白点和机会。
## 二、网站规划
### 1. 网站结构设计
根据需求分析的结果,设计网站的整体结构,包括网站地图(Sitemap)。网站地图能够清晰地展示各个页面之间的关系,并确保信息架构合理。
### 2. 功能需求确定
明确网站需要实现的具体功能,例如用户注册、在线支付、内容管理等。写出详细的功能需求文档,为后续开发提供依据。
### 3. 选择技术栈
根据网站的需求和预算,选择合适的技术栈。常用的前端技术包括HTML、CSS、JavaScript等,后端可以选择PHP、Python、Java等。此外,还需选择合适的数据库(如MySQL、MongoDB)和服务器。
## 三、网站设计
### 1. 页面原型设计
通过工具(如Axure、Sketch、Figma等)制作页面原型,展示网站各个页面的布局和功能。这一阶段可以与客户沟通,收集反馈并进行修改。
### 2. 视觉设计
在确定原型的基础上,进行视觉设计,包括色彩、字体、图标等元素的选择。设计需要符合品牌形象,并确保用户体验良好。
### 3. 设计评审
设计完成后,组织团队和客户进行评审,确保设计符合需求。根据反馈进行调整,直至达成一致。
## 四、网站开发
### 1. 前端开发
前端开发是将设计转化为可交互的网页。使用HTML、CSS、JavaScript等技术构建网站页面,并实现响应式设计,以确保在各种设备上均能良好展示。
### 2. 后端开发
后端开发涉及服务器端的逻辑和数据库的交互。根据需求实现用户注册、登录、数据存储等功能,并确保数据的安全性和完整性。
### 3. 接口开发
如果网站需要与其他系统或服务进行交互,需设计和开发API接口。这些接口可以用于数据传输、用户验证等功能。
### 4. 测试
开发完成后,进行全面测试,包括功能测试、性能测试、安全测试等。确保网站在各种情况下都能正常运行,并修复发现的问题。
## 五、网站上线
### 1. 服务器准备
选择合适的服务器和域名,并进行配置。可以选择云服务器(如AWS、阿里云)或传统的虚拟主机,视网站的流量和需求而定。
### 2. 网站部署
将开发完成的网站代码上传到服务器,并进行必要的配置。这一过程可能涉及到数据库的迁移、环境变量的设置等。
### 3. 上线前最后检查
在正式上线前,进行最后的检查,确保所有功能正常、链接有效、内容完整等。可以进行一次全面的用户体验测试,确保没有遗漏的问题。
### 4. 正式上线
一切准备就绪后,选择合适的时间将网站正式上线。通常选择访问量较低的时段,避免对用户造成影响。
## 六、后期维护
### 1. 监测和分析
上线后,持续监测网站的性能和用户行为,使用工具(如Google Analytics、热图工具等)分析流量数据,了解用户的使用习惯和需求变化。
### 2. 内容更新
定期更新网站内容,确保信息的时效性。这不仅有助于吸引用户再次访问,还有助于SEO优化,提高搜索引擎排名。
### 3. 安全维护
定期检查网站的安全性,及时更新系统和插件,防止安全漏洞。同时,定期备份数据,以防止数据丢失。
### 4. 用户反馈
积极收集用户反馈,了解用户对网站的使用体验和改进建议。根据反馈进行相应的调整和优化。
## 七、总结
网站建设是一个复杂的过程,涉及多个步骤和细节。从需求分析到上线,每一个环节都需要认真对待。通过科学的流程和有效的沟通,能够构建出符合用户需求、具备良好体验和性能的网站。希望本文能够为您提供有价值的参考,助您在网站建设的道路上更加顺利。
文章获取失败 请稍后再试...